Multi-Component Gas Leak Detector LF-01-FR (Suitable for SF₆/SO₂/CH₄/CO₂ & More Gases)
The LF-01-FR Multi-Component Gas Leak Detector is a versatile gas detection device integrating Dual Detection Technologies: Infrared (NDIR) and Electrochemistry. Its core advantage lies in the ability to accurately capture leak signals of multiple gases simultaneously, adapting to complex industrial environments such as high/low temperature, high humidity, and high dust. Combining fast response, user-friendly operation, and intelligent data management, it provides an efficient solution for gas safety monitoring in industries like petroleum, electric power, and chemical engineering.
I. Core Product Advantages
1. Infrared Precision Detection with Strong Anti-Interference Capability
Equipped with an NDIR (Non-Dispersive Infrared) sensor, it enables high-precision measurement for infrared-sensitive gases (e.g., SF₆, CO₂, CH₄):
- Automatically filters environmental impurities such as oil, water, and dust, preventing interference signals from affecting detection results;
- Features fast response speed, allowing quick localization of leak points and reducing the risks of missed detection and false detection.
2. Humanized Design for Easier Operation and Portability
- Clear Visual Interface: Equipped with a 3.5-inch HD color display (resolution: 480×320), which intuitively presents real-time data, concentration curves, alarm status, and other information without complicated interpretation;
- Low-Power & Efficient Control: Pure hardware one-key on/off design reduces unnecessary power consumption and extends battery life;
- Flexible Adaptation to Complex Scenarios: Optional long-handle suction probe tube for easy access to hard-to-reach areas such as equipment gaps and high-altitude pipelines;
- Portable Mobility: Comes with a standard leather shoulder bag; the whole machine weighs only about 500g, facilitating on-site personnel to operate it by hand or carry it on the shoulder.
3. Comprehensive Functions to Meet Diverse Detection Needs
- Multi-Dimensional Data Presentation: Simultaneously displays real-time detection values and concentration change curves, enabling intuitive grasp of gas leak trends;
- Flexible Sampling Adjustment: Built-in adjustable speed air pump (0-500cc/Min) for flexible switching between high and low sampling speeds according to leak scenarios;
- Simultaneous Multi-Gas Detection: Supports simultaneous detection of up to 4 infrared-sensitive gases (configurable on demand), eliminating the need for frequent equipment replacement;
- Intelligent Data Management:
- Supports Chinese/English interface switching and automatic gas unit conversion (calculated by the intelligent system);
- Standard 8G SD card for data storage (16G/32G optional); recording interval is customizable for long-term storage of massive data;
- Enables fast data export (in TXT format) via Micro-USB and Android data cables; optional external Bluetooth printer for on-site instant printing of detection reports;
- Strong Environmental Adaptability: Combined with a sampling probe gun, it can work stably in high-temperature (-20℃~50℃, up to 1200℃ with flue gas probe gun), high-humidity (0-95%RH, non-condensing; optional filter for high humidity), and high-dust environments.

III. Applicable Gases & Sensor Parameters
The device supports four detection principles: Infrared (NDIR), Electrochemistry, PID (Photoionization), and Catalytic Combustion, covering a variety of common gases. The specific adaptation list is as follows:
